My zone 5 packages still come under the reimbursement including box cost. To zone 8 where my son lives the cost now is $16.10 which would bring the net fee down to $9.90. Zone 8 is 1800 miles plus so for those of us on the coast we can only ship to half the country. Next month is the last month of the quarter so I am expecting a few bonuses around here in rare bonus land. I do think they should reimburse at least for the entire country which would be $16.10 to the furthest place on the mainland.
The hazmat shops require zone 5 or above so that does not leave many choices as the reimbursement for them is also $14.
